Scammers Hit the Bay Again
by Chris Waring On 9-9-17 a scam artist nearly scammed one of our residents out of $9,000. The scam is an old one that we have written about before. Male Dies After Fight with Deputies, Attempts to Save Him Unsuccessful
On September 16, 2017, Cleburne County Deputies were dispatched to 502 Heber Springs Road West to assist Northstar EMS.
